Pediatric bone puncture model has a wide range of applications in the medical field, mainly reflected in the following aspects:
Medical education and training
Basic medical teaching: Pediatric bone puncture models are an indispensable teaching tool in medical schools and nursing schools. It helps students and caregivers to learn and master bone puncture techniques in a simulated environment, including key steps such as selection of puncture point, control of puncture Angle, and extraction of bone marrow fluid. Through repeated practice, students can better understand the principle and operation skills of bone puncture, and lay a solid foundation for future clinical practice.
Clinical skills training: Pediatric bone puncture models provide a safe and effective way to train medical students and caregivers who are about to enter clinical work. By simulating the actual piercing process, they can improve their operational skills and coping abilities without harming the patient. In addition, the model can also simulate different disease states and puncture difficulties to help students better adapt to various complex situations in clinical work.
2. Pediatric clinical practice
Preoperative simulation and risk assessment: In pediatric clinical practice, pediatric bone puncture models can be used for preoperative simulation and risk assessment. Doctors can perform puncture operations on the model to assess the difficulty of surgery and possible risks, so as to develop a more scientific and reasonable surgical plan. This simulation helps doctors improve the success rate of surgery and reduce the occurrence of complications.
Clinical research and new technology development: Pediatric bone puncture models can also be used in clinical research and new technology development. Researchers can use the model to test and validate various puncture techniques and evaluate the effectiveness and safety of new techniques. In addition, the model can also be used to study the changes of bone marrow in different disease states, providing new ideas and methods for the diagnosis and treatment of diseases.
Iii. Continuing medical education and skill upgrading
For medical staff who have been engaged in pediatric clinical work, pediatric bone puncture model is also an important tool to improve professional skills and update knowledge. By regularly participating in training and exercises, they can maintain their sensitivity to new technologies and knowledge, and continuously improve their clinical operation level and coping ability.
